Introduction to Cryptocurrency

Cryptocurrency has emerged as a revolutionary technology that has transformed the way we perceive and interact with money. It is a digital or virtual currency that uses cryptography for security. Unlike traditional currencies, cryptocurrencies are decentralized and operate on a technology called blockchain.

Understanding Cryptocurrency Transactions

Cryptocurrency transactions involve the transfer of digital assets from one party to another. These transactions are recorded on a public ledger called the blockchain, which ensures transparency and security. Users can send and receive cryptocurrencies using digital wallets, which are secure software applications.

Legal Status of Cryptocurrency in Different Countries

The legal status of cryptocurrency varies from country to country. Some countries have fully embraced cryptocurrency, while others have imposed strict regulations or even banned its use. Understanding the legal landscape is crucial for individuals and businesses considering using cryptocurrency for payments.

The legality of Using Cryptocurrency for Payments

Is it illegal to use cryptocurrency to pay? The answer to this question depends on the jurisdiction. In many countries, using cryptocurrency for payments is legal and regulated. However, some countries have banned or restricted its use for various reasons, including concerns about money laundering, tax evasion, and financial stability.

Potential Risks and Challenges

Despite its growing popularity, using cryptocurrency for payments comes with potential risks and challenges. These include price volatility, security concerns, regulatory uncertainties, and the lack of widespread acceptance. It is essential to understand these risks before engaging in cryptocurrency transactions.

Benefits of Using Cryptocurrency for Payments

Despite the risks and challenges, there are several benefits to using cryptocurrency for payments. These include lower transaction fees, faster processing times, enhanced privacy, and the ability to transact across borders without the need for intermediaries.
